Alight so I have mach3 and am running my cnc mill with a gecko g540. I have been running this with an old xp computer and wanted to upgrade to a better computer that is running windows 10. So I bought one and whiched everything over to the new computer and had no problem installing mach3 and I imported my XML file so that all the setting would be the same. But when I open up mach3 and go to move the machine nothing happens! I have tried everything! I have changed the parallel port mode in the bios to EPP and then to ECP and then to PS/2. Non of this worked so I tried messing around with the ports in mach3 but nothing seems to work! when I start up my computer I can here the motors engage but when I open up mach3 nothing! I have been working at this all day and can not figure it out. Does anyone have any ideas?

Unfortunately Mach3 does not support parallel port operation with a 64bit OS or on systems running Win10.

Requirements if using the parallel port for machine control:

Desktop PC (Laptops are not supported) with at least one parallel port
32-bit version of Windows 2000, Windows XP, Windows Vista, or Windows 7 (64-bit versions will not work)
1Ghz CPU
512MB RAM
Non-integrated Video Card with 32MB RAM(Large G-code files, especially 3D files will require a video card with 512MB RAM or higher)


Requirements if using an external motion device for machine control:

An appropriate external motion controller (options can be found on the Plugins page)
Desktop or Laptop with Windows 2000, Windows XP, Windows Vista, Windows 7, Windows 8 or Windows 10
1Ghz CPU
512MB RAM
Video Card with 32MB RAM(Large G-code files, especially 3D files will require a video card with 512MB RAM or higher)

There are many options and choices of different 'external motion controllers' and many are shown on the plugin's page http://www.machsupport.com/software/plugins/
You may also wish to consider that some will only work with Mach3, some with Mach4 and some with both Mach3 & Mach4 (using a dedicated plugin).
